Lymphangioleiomyomatosis (LAM) is a rare lung disease that only occurs in women. It affects just over one woman in a million. We are a self-help group providing support for patients with LAM and raise money for vital research - it is often difficult to obtain money for research into a rare disease.

This is the justgiving page for a group of mates planning to run the length of Hadrian's Wall in 3 days in September 2010. That's three ultramarathons in three days up and down hills!

While we're running, it would make a lot of difference to us to know we're making a difference to someone else so we've decided to support six charities through our fundraising for the event.
